Don't use Sysprep on W2K3 Citrix servers with remapped drives. Sysprep removes the remapping and the server is effectively toast. -----Original Message----- From: Bray, Donovan (ESC) [mailto:BrayD@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x] Sent: 20 July 2005 00:55 To: thin@xxxxxxxxxxxxx Subject: [THIN] Re: cloning servers The answer is to use sysprep.
